Birthplace of GK Chesterton

The home of the author of detective Father Brown.
Location: 32 Sheffield Terrace, Campden Hill
Description: This is the birthplace of celebrated author and philosopher Gilbert Keith Chesterton (1874-1936).
He was well known in his lifetime as a philosopher and lay theologian, and was once labelled the 'prince of paradox' by his biographer Douglas. Time magazine observed of his writing style: 'Whenever possible Chesterton made his points with popular sayings, proverbs, allegoriesfirst carefully turning them inside out.'
Chesterton was a prolific writer publishing 80 books, 200+ poems, many short stories and newspaper columns/articles/opinion pieces. He is also celebrated for creating the fictional priest-detective Father Brown.
